My lastest purchase is an Advanced Passenger Train set. I purchased my original one in 1980. This purchase is to enable me to run an 8 coach length APT, so, I am going to take the plung and cut and shut the coaches to make up the second class open coach which Hornby had planned to make in 1981, but which got cancelled because of the uncertain future of the real APT. I also want to add new motors, and LED lights.

Last Sunday I bought a few items from the Monmouth model railway exhibition. 

I bought Smiths Crisps and Kitkat boxvans (always wanted them when I was little), a Dapol railbus kit, a Hornby Dublo sprung bufferstop, a Triang short TPO coach and Triang Hymek in BR Green. 

The Hymek belonged to one of the Barnhill MRC members and was being sold cheaply on a table behind their Kingsfield layout. A test run revealed it was a poor runner due to a broken bogie wheelset, so they swapped the wheels with those from a blue Hymek also being sold. It then purred round the Kingsfield layout almost as quietly as their usual high end locomotives!

The TPO is being converted to a 'neverwazza' sorting van by removing the TPO apparatus, blocking up the holes and adding a few small windows.

Ok it's a bit macabre, but an HO gauge Grim Reaper 😮. He'll ride "shotgun" on the OO Bachmann Nuclear Flask wagon I bought last weekend, both on eBay. Not that I'm making any comments one way or the other with regards to the "Nuclear" debate you understand. As it stands DRS run a semi regular service from Hartlepool Power Station to Calderhall/Seascale/Sellerfield with a flask wagon or two with Nuclear waste. The trains run Hartlepool-Sunderland-Felling [my local Metro station]-Gateshead-Hexham-Carlisle-Maryport-Whitehaven-Sellerfield.
